Head-to-head

  • The teams are meeting for the eighth time in the Premier League. So far, they have won three apiece.
  • The other result was a 2-2 draw the last time Swansea visited the Emirates, where the Swans picked up a point thanks to Mathieu Flamini’s last-minute own goal.
  • Swansea have had to come from behind to get seven of the 10 points they have earned against the Gunners.
  • 21 of the last 22 goals in this fixture in all competitions have been scored in the second half of the match.

Swansea are looking for a third consecutive league win and have won two of their last three away matches.

Arsenal are on a better run having won nine of the last ten league matches, the only blip was a draw against the Chavs. Our record at home has been ok having won 24 so far and losing just once but the nine draws are what cost us the title this season. Eighteen points dropped at home won’t win us anything.

Conceding goals at home though has been much better in 2015 with just two chances getting passed David Ospina in our last seven Premier League matches at the Emirates.

We are obsessed with passing, we often do series of short passes between two or three players to gain little or no ground . Against bus parking teams you have to attack with pace . Tonight we had Swansea playing with 10 men behind the ball and one up front , in effect we had 3 players marking him Mert and Kos and Coquelin leaving us outnumbered 7 against 10. We played with little width Sanchez , Cazorla , Ozil and Ramsey all occupying the same area going inside and trying to thread passes through the eye of a needle . Still it’s not a surprise we have seen it so many times before . After we had taken Giroud off Wilshere actually started running and committing defenders it’s a shame that Theo could not find the room to do likewise . You could excuse it were it a one off however Swansea have done it to us before and we just don’t seem to have the ability to adapt when necessary.
